What problem does it solve?
You have genomic or clinical findings but no consistent, professional report layout for tiered recommendations and variant highlights.
Who is it for?
Builders of scientific or health-adjacent agents who need reproducible CDS-style PDF/report shells.
Skip if: Replacing licensed clinicians, unvalidated diagnostic claims, or teams without compliance review for patient-facing medical content.
When should I use this skill?
Producing structured genomic profile or clinical decision-support reports from agent workflows that need tiered, variant-aware document layout.
What do I get? / Deliverables
You get a LaTeX-based genomic profile report structure with tier and variant visual encoding ready to fill with patient-specific data.
